reproductive system
N
• females are fertile
• no significant difference in testis size or testis to body weight ratio, normal appearance and weight of the epididymis, no disruptions in seminiferous tubules
• detached heads are seen in most cauda epididymal sperm
• no intact sperm are seen in the cauda epididymis but some normal testicular sperm are seen
• ~79% of headless flagella from the cauda epididymis display weak motility
• the capitulum and segmented column are found in the separated tail while the basal plate remains attached to the head
• males produce vaginal plugs but no offspring in crosses with wild-type females
